purplebargeken Posted April 28, 2019 Share Posted April 28, 2019 Tested the claims that white vinegar is a good thing for rust removal. Lobbed some rusty fasteners, nuts, bumper spacers and hose clips in a beaker and topped up with white vinegar, left it a few days and it actually works pretty well. Colour me impressed.
